EN AC-AlSi8Cu3

EN AC-46200

Aluminumcasting

General-purpose aluminum sand and gravity die casting alloy with copper addition for improved strength. Si 7.5-9.5% and Cu 2.0-3.5% provide good castability and moderate strength without heat treatment. Used for general-purpose engine components, industrial housings, pump bodies, and medium-duty structural castings where machinability is important. Lower Fe tolerance than EN AC-46000 makes it suitable for sand/gravity casting.

EN AW-5083

3.3547

Aluminum5xxx_mg

The highest-strength non-heat-treatable aluminum alloy. Al-Mg4.5-Mn with outstanding seawater and industrial chemical resistance. Retains exceptional strength after welding (unlike 6xxx/7xxx). ASTM B928 certified for marine service. THE shipbuilding aluminum β€” also used for rail cars, pressure vessels, cryogenic tanks, truck bodies, and LNG applications. Available O, H111, H116, H321 tempers.
